Transaction 52ee952bf81ed379a95f42a878a650be5073502cc7edca9acc1a59441e701165

1 Input
2 Outputs
  • 52ee952bf81ed379a95f42a878a650be5073502cc7edca9acc1a59441e701165:0
  • value  2255695
    address  bc1qeum24xtdw99dpm9ckh6k5w3r7f5kl7hfcpfua7
  • 52ee952bf81ed379a95f42a878a650be5073502cc7edca9acc1a59441e701165:1
  • value  21645905
    address  3E415D1VnYvTrJ37y3tpwrqYMzumuVurwj